CCNI

Charitable purposes

The Trust is established for charitable purposes only, specifically the advancement of Religion (specifically the Evangelical Christian Faith), the advancement of education and the advancement of community development. 3.2 Such purposes must be carried out exclusively in a manner that is beneficial to the public and is recognised by the law of Northern Ireland as being charitable. 3.3 The Trust shall participate only in initiatives that are reasonably conducive to the realisation of the above mentioned purposes, such initiatives including (but not limited to): (i) The support and facilitation of the Church; (ii) Raising awareness and understanding of Evangelical Christian beliefs and practices; (iii) Carrying out missionary and outreach work with in the community served by the Church; and (iv) Holding regular public worship services in the context of the Church.
